Jiri Lehecka is 5 wins away to conquer the title in Madrid. Jiri has defeated Hamad Medjedovic 7-5 6-4 to reach the 3rd round where he will face Thiago Moura Monteiro.
Draw prediction with head to head records
This is Jiri Lehecka’s projected draw alongsidehispresumable opposition in Mutua Madrid Open. Lehecka has a neutral record (4-4) with the plausible opponents.

Thiago Moura Monteiro has a 15-8 record in 2024, 13-7 on clay. In the course of the last 14 years, Thiago has a 389-251 record on clay (Click here to see full career record). Moura Monteiro won 5 of his last 10 matches.
The Brazilian’s best achievement of the season was reaching the semifinal the Santa Cruz de la Sierra Challenger.
Last year in Mutua Madrid Open Thiago surrendered to Karen Khachanov in the 2nd round 6-3 3-6 6-3.
H2H Jiri Lehecka vs. Thiago Moura Monteiro
This match would represent the 3rd time that Jiri Lehecka and Thiago Moura Monteiro clash against each other. The head to head is 2-0 for Lehecka (see full H2H stats), 1-0 on clay in major tournaments.

Daniil Medvedev has a 20-5 record in 2024, 2-1 on clay. In the course of the previous 12 years, Medvedev has a 79-44 record on clay (Click here to see full career record). Daniil won 7 of his last 10 matches.
Medvedev’s most significant achievement of the year was getting to the final at the Australian Open and Indian Wells.
Last year in Mutua Madrid Open the Russian capitulated to Aslan Karatsev in the 4th round 7-6(1) 6-4.
H2H Jiri Lehecka vs. Daniil Medvedev
This would be the 2nd time that Jiri Lehecka and Daniil Medvedev clash against each other. The head to head is 1-0 for Medvedev (see full H2H stats), but they have never played each other on clay in major tournaments.

Jannik Sinner has a 26-2 record in 2024, 4-1 on clay. During the last 7 years, the Italian has a 78-37 record on clay (Click here to see full career record). The Italian won 9 of his last 10 matches.
His most significant achievement of this current season was winning the title at the Australian Open where he beat Daniil Medvedev in the final 3-6 3-6 6-4 6-4 6-3, in Rotterdam where he overcame Alex De Minaur in the final 7-5 6-4, and in Miami where he overcame Grigor Dimitrov in the final 6-3 6-1.
Last year in Mutua Madrid Open Jannik didn’t play in this tournament.
H2H Jiri Lehecka vs. Jannik Sinner
This would be the 5th time that Jiri Lehecka and Jannik Sinner fight against each other. The head to head is 2-2 (see full H2H stats), 1-0 for Sinner on clay in major tournaments.

Carlos Alcaraz has a 17-4 record in 2024, 4-2 on clay. In the previous 7 years, the Spaniard has a 128-33 record on clay (Click here to see full career record). Carlos won 9 of his last 10 matches.
His best result of this current season was conquering the tournament in Indian Wells where he overcame Daniil Medvedev in the final 7-6(5) 6-1.
Last year in Mutua Madrid Open the Spaniard conquered the event after defeating Jan-Lennard Struff 6-4 3-6 6-3.
H2H Jiri Lehecka vs. Carlos Alcaraz
This contest would be 2nd time that Jiri Lehecka and Carlos Alcaraz square off. The head to head is 1-0 for Alcaraz (see full H2H stats), but they have never played each other on clay in major tournaments.
